Switch to software development from testing

 Career question asked by: Qaautomationtesting| Posted on: 5/14/2012 10:42:09 AM | Views: 982 | Points: 30 |  Print |

Respected sir.

I have been doing job in automation testing past one year. I was a fresher before joining that company.
I have completed my education as B.E Computer. Now I want to switch to software development

The reason I want to change the job is I am more passionate about developing the code rather that testing.

My simple advice to anyone on this forum which I have repeatedly mentioned is "Follow your passion" . The point is, whatever job you do, your heart should be in it fully or at the least in some percentage of the job. It is indeed difficult to be in a job which you are passionate about 100% -  that rarely happens but if you do not like the job at all there is no way you can progress in that area. You are at a very early stage of your career and can make the switch. Check out which area you wish to step into based on your foundational skills and knowledge.
